Westcoast inks new partnership with Dell

Westcoast has announced a new "significant" and "exciting" partnership with Dell Technologies.

The move will see the privately-owned UK distributor now offer the Dell Technologies Client Solutions product portfolio including notebooks, workstations, desktops, monitors, and accessories.

It will also distribute their IT Infrastructure Solutions portfolio including storage, server, data protection and HCI.

Westcoast says Dell's end-to-end IT solutions foster a flexible, mobile approach, "allowing users to work from anywhere, securely and productively".

It said it will help resellers offer the Dell Technologies ecosystem to their customers.
